+/**
+ Initialize table EVENTS_TRANSACTIONS_HISTORY_LONG.
+ @param events_transactions_history_long_sizing table sizing
+*/
+int init_events_transactions_history_long(uint events_transactions_history_long_sizing)
+{
+ events_transactions_history_long_size= events_transactions_history_long_sizing;
+ events_transactions_history_long_full= false;
+ PFS_atomic::store_u32(&events_transactions_history_long_index.m_u32, 0);
+
+ if (events_transactions_history_long_size == 0)
+ return 0;
+
+ events_transactions_history_long_array=
+ PFS_MALLOC_ARRAY(& builtin_memory_transactions_history_long,
+ events_transactions_history_long_size,
+ sizeof(PFS_events_transactions), PFS_events_transactions,
+ MYF(MY_ZEROFILL));
+
+ return (events_transactions_history_long_array ? 0 : 1);
+}
+
+/** Cleanup table EVENTS_TRANSACTIONS_HISTORY_LONG. */
+void cleanup_events_transactions_history_long(void)
+{
+ PFS_FREE_ARRAY(& builtin_memory_transactions_history_long,
+ events_transactions_history_long_size, sizeof(PFS_events_transactions),
+ events_transactions_history_long_array);
+ events_transactions_history_long_array= NULL;
+}
+
+static inline void copy_events_transactions(PFS_events_transactions *dest,
+ const PFS_events_transactions *source)
+{
+ memcpy(dest, source, sizeof(PFS_events_transactions));
+}
+
+/**
+ Insert a transaction record in table EVENTS_TRANSACTIONS_HISTORY.
+ @param thread thread that executed the wait
+ @param transaction record to insert
+*/
+void insert_events_transactions_history(PFS_thread *thread, PFS_events_transactions *transaction)
+{
+ if (unlikely(events_transactions_history_per_thread == 0))
+ return;
+
+ DBUG_ASSERT(thread->m_transactions_history != NULL);
+
+ uint index= thread->m_transactions_history_index;
+
+ /*
+ A concurrent thread executing TRUNCATE TABLE EVENTS_TRANSACTIONS_CURRENT
+ could alter the data that this thread is inserting,
+ causing a potential race condition.
+ We are not testing for this and insert a possibly empty record,
+ to make this thread (the writer) faster.
+ This is ok, the readers of m_transactions_history will filter this out.
+ */
+ copy_events_transactions(&thread->m_transactions_history[index], transaction);
+
+ index++;
+ if (index >= events_transactions_history_per_thread)
+ {
+ index= 0;
+ thread->m_transactions_history_full= true;
+ }
+ thread->m_transactions_history_index= index;
+}
+
+/**
+ Insert a transaction record in table EVENTS_TRANSACTIONS_HISTORY_LONG.
+ @param transaction record to insert
+*/
+void insert_events_transactions_history_long(PFS_events_transactions *transaction)
+{
+ if (unlikely(events_transactions_history_long_size == 0))
+ return ;
+
+ DBUG_ASSERT(events_transactions_history_long_array != NULL);
+
+ uint index= PFS_atomic::add_u32(&events_transactions_history_long_index.m_u32, 1);
+
+ index= index % events_transactions_history_long_size;
+ if (index == 0)
+ events_transactions_history_long_full= true;
+
+ /* See related comment in insert_events_transactions_history. */
+ copy_events_transactions(&events_transactions_history_long_array[index], transaction);
+}
